Strategic Education (NASDAQ:STRAGet Rating) last released its quarterly earnings results on Wednesday, February 22nd. The health services provider reported $0.78 earnings per share (EPS) for the quarter, missing the consensus estimate of $0.93 by ($0.15). The firm had revenue of $269.90 million for the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$271.68 million. Strategic Education had a return on equity of 3.65% and a net margin of 4.38%. The company’s quarterly revenue was down .8% compared to the same quarter last year. During the same period last year, the firm earned $1.15 EPS. Analysts anticipate that Strategic Education, Inc. will post 3.21 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Strategic Education Company Profile

(Get Rating)

Strategic Education, Inc engages in the provision of educational services. It operates through the following segments: Strayer University, Capella University, and Non-Degree Programs. The Strayer University segment includes programs offered through the Jack Welch Management Institute. The company was founded in 1892 and is headquartered in Herndon, VA.
